Job Posting Organization: The United Nations Support Mission in Libya (UNSMIL) was established to support the Libyan stakeholders in advancing an inclusive political process aimed at holding national elections and restoring unified institutions. UNSMIL operates under the mandate of the security" style="border-bottom: 1px dotted #007bff !important;">Security Council, most recently under Security Council resolution 2702 (2023) and subsequent renewals. The mission's objectives include facilitating dialogue among Libyan actors, supporting national reconciliation efforts, promoting human rights, and encouraging broad participation by civil society, women, and youth in the political process. UNSMIL collaborates with the United Nations Development Programme (UNDP), which has been present in Libya since 1976, to implement initiatives aimed at strengthening democratic participation and civic engagement. The organization is committed to sustainable development and inclusive economic growth, and it has adapted its strategies in response to evolving national priorities, particularly since the 2014 conflict. UNSMIL and UNDP work together on projects that provide technical and operational support to Libya's political process, ensuring that the voices of all segments of society are heard and considered in the political dialogue.
Job Overview: The Associate Civic Engagement Officer position is designed to provide project support to UNSMIL in implementing workshops and outreach initiatives across various municipalities in Libya. The successful candidate will work under the guidance of UNSMIL’s Chief of Public Information and Communications and will collaborate closely with the Public Information Officer and other project members. The role emphasizes a client-oriented, quality-focused approach, ensuring that the services provided align with UNSMIL's rules and donor requirements. The officer will be instrumental in promoting civic engagement and facilitating public participation in the political process, particularly through the Structured Dialogue initiative. This position requires a proactive approach to building partnerships with local authorities, civil society organizations, and community leaders to enhance outreach efforts and support the political roadmap's implementation. The officer will also be responsible for organizing and facilitating community consultations and workshops, capturing diverse stakeholder perspectives, and ensuring that these insights are integrated into the political dialogue.
Duties and Responsibilities: The Associate Civic Engagement Officer will have a comprehensive set of responsibilities, including:
Supporting the implementation of a civic engagement project across up to 10 municipalities in Libya, aimed at increasing public participation in the Structured Dialogue and facilitating the political roadmap's execution.
Building and maintaining partnerships with municipal authorities, community leaders, civil society organizations, and both local and international partners to enhance outreach and localization of the political process.
Organizing and facilitating meetings, workshops, and community consultations in various municipalities to engage stakeholders and gather their recommendations and perspectives.
Coordinating missions to municipalities across Libya, including planning, travel arrangements, security coordination, and operational support before, during, and after field visits.
Providing timely and factual reports on civic outreach projects and peace activities within the area of responsibility, including daily, weekly, and monthly updates.
Drafting reports and providing regular updates on civic outreach activities, community feedback, and relevant developments.
Producing communications materials in both Arabic and English to support the Mission’s mandate, including social media content, human interest stories, media advisories, and contributions to digital communication campaigns.
Monitoring and analyzing current events, public opinion, and media coverage related to the political process, identifying emerging issues and trends, and preparing briefing notes or recommendations for Mission leadership.
Ensuring compliance with UNSMIL administrative requirements, including the completion of mandatory trainings. 1
Undertaking other tasks as directed by supervisors.
